Output e03d5990dcc8edf60ef4e2afb53aac7b85e20b2669d2a1c195ee1926e9735ff7:71

value
151146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c466e19eb2f0156cc76e2f6356555bff457439 OP_EQUAL
address
37bUT4bQypM2PjyLazNp5iRcSruxMnPQLz
transaction
e03d5990dcc8edf60ef4e2afb53aac7b85e20b2669d2a1c195ee1926e9735ff7
spent
true